BJD 367T is a 1979 Honda CB500 in Black with a 499c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 90.9%.
The most common reason a Honda CB500 fails its MOT is shock absorber seal failed and leaking oil, accounting for 1,526 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BJD 367T,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da CB500 typ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 47 years old, this Honda CB500 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
